Job Description:
Job responsibilities include, but are not limited to:
- Manage service contracts for various equipment/systems and coordinate with various facility organizations, tenants, etc. Schedule work, provide access or ensure contractors have access, ensure contractors conform to training and work permit process, monitor work for quality & completeness, receive and archive reports and documentation, review invoices and approve for payment, etc.
- Support maintenance and/or capital projects of varying scope and size, identify and investigate issues, estimate budget, assist in securing funding, define scope, write RFP, identify bidders, hold walk through, determine successful bidder. Schedule work, coordinate work with facility organizations, tenants, etc., provide access or ensure contractors have access, ensure contractors are trained and conform to work permit procedures, provide access, monitor work for quality and completeness, provide info for drawing updates and CMMS equipment updates, archive documents from work as required, etc.
